Meeting notes — transport briefing, 14 May

Discussed the crate of survey instruments bound for the Pellham ridge site. Theodolites calibrated Tuesday; crate sealed and weatherproofed. Coordinator to schedule a morning run to avoid the gravel road after rain. Driver carries the calibration certificates, not the site office. Hand-over instruction for the courier follows below.

handover note for yawig-tagug: the ralael eliion courier leaves the ulaax frair olidor ledger at gate 3456 under passcode 367212

TICKET-2087: Connection failures when the Crumwell storefront evaluates the 2 p.m. order cutoff. The cutoff check queries the bakery schedule table directly, and the pool exhausts under lunch traffic, so late orders slip through. Short-term fix: raise the pool size and add a retry. To reproduce locally, point your client at the following.

database URL for kahif-fahaf: redis://eliax_svc:yN@db-bcc9.ordinhq.internal:5432/aldok

## Ownership

The Glidepath migration toolkit is what lets us reshape schemas without taking Burrowbase offline, so treat it gently. The expand/contract helpers and the dual-write shims all live in this repo; don't fork them into service code. If you're planning a risky migration, get a review first. Ultimate responsibility for zero-downtime migrations sits with the maintainer named below.

account owner for bafof-yaguf: Norir Tamys Jormir Isteth

Subject: Memtrace cut-over complete

Team,

Cut-over to Memtrace v2 for GPU memory profiling finished last night. Old v1 agents are disabled; any tickets referencing v1 dashboards should be closed as resolved-by-migration. Sampling overhead is now under 2% and allocation traces include kernel names. Known gap: profiles older than 30 days were not migrated. Point customers at the v2 docs for setup questions. For reference when troubleshooting, the agent now runs with the following configuration.

settings of bagaf-bawip:
[aldax]
port = 5000
region = south-4
host = aldax.brasklabs.corp
team = brivan
timeout_ms = 2000
retries = 2